Wise & Well U to hold annual Flu Shot Clinic Oct. 14

This fall and winter, it’s more important than ever to reduce the spread of respiratory illnesses such as the seasonal flu. Getting vaccinated against the flu protects you, your family, and your community, and it lessens the burden on our healthcare systems and the providers who are continuing to respond to the COVID-19 pandemic.  

Getting the flu shot is easy, and the Wise & Well U wants to make it easier for those that work on campus.  Western’s Benefits Department will hold a flu shot clinic on Wednesday, Oct. 14 for onsite critical employees. If you are not working on campus, it is recommended you visit your doctor or pharmacy covered by your insurance to get your flu shot.  With most insurance plans, there is no cost to you! 

To make this as convenient as possible, pharmacists from Fred Meyer will be at the Viking Union MPR to administer the vaccinations.

Important: Kaiser Insurance Update 

Please note Kaiser has opened a specialty pharmacy in Bellingham on Telegraph Road. Starting Oct. 1, the following pharmacies will no longer be covered by Kaiser: 

  • Fred Meyer 
  • Haggen 
  • Rite Aid 
  • Walgreens 
  • Safeway 
  • Costco 

This does not affect those covered by Uniform Medical Plan.
